ActionButtons

Arduino library for handling multiple buttons with support for press, long press, and release events.

Author
Volodymyr Kumpan
Website
https://github.com/vkumpan/ActionButtons
Category
Signal Input/Output
License
MIT
Library Type
Contributed
Architectures
avr

ActionButtons simplifies working with digital input buttons. It supports up to 10 buttons (configurable), automatically detects press, long press, and release events, and uses a callback-based approach for handling actions. Designed for simplicity and efficiency in embedded projects.

Downloads

Filename Release Date File Size
ActionButtons-1.0.0.zip 2025-09-17 6.04 KiB